Volvo Group and Daimler Truck to develop software-defined vehicle platform

Both companies plan to set up a joint venture to become the leading developer of a software-defined heavy-duty vehicle platform, including software and hardware, providing the basis for differentiating digital vehicle features.

In an effort to lead the digital transformation to software-defined heavy-duty commercial vehicles, the Volvo Group and Daimler Truck have reached a preliminary agreement to establish a joint venture to develop a common software-defined vehicle platform and dedicated truck operating system, providing the basis for future software-defined commercial vehicles.
